And what. a. game. As you know, I love stats:
Carlos Alcaraz won again in a five-set classic: 4–6, 6–7(4), 6–4, 7–6(3), 7–6(10).
It became the longest final in Roland Garros Open Era history: 5h29m.
He saved 3 match points: the first to do so in a Grand Slam final since Djokovic in 2019.
